Selling or purchasing a medical practice is one of the most significant milestones in a healthcare professional's career. Whether you are a retiring physician handing over your life's work or an ambitious practitioner expanding your clinical footprint, a Medical Practice and Asset Sale Agreement is the foundation of this transition. This comprehensive contract does far more than just transfer ownership of physical stethoscopes and treatment tables; it legally defines how patient records are transferred under strict privacy laws, outlines the transition of clinical staff, and establishes clear payment structures. A truly excellent agreement balances clinical compliance with commercial protection, ensuring that patient care remains uninterrupted during the handover. By clearly defining the valuation of goodwill, intellectual property, and specialized medical equipment, a great agreement prevents post-sale disputes and gives both buyer and seller complete peace of mind. How are patient medical records legally transferred during a practice sale?

Patient records must be transferred in compliance with federal HIPAA regulations and state-specific retention laws, which require notifying patients in advance of the transition. The seller remains the legal custodian of past records up to the transfer date, while the buyer becomes the custodian moving forward. The agreement must outline a secure, encrypted method for data migration and define who pays for the storage of inactive records.

What happens to existing commercial insurance and Medicare provider agreements?

Insurance credentials and Medicare billing privileges are tied to the specific practitioner and do not automatically transfer to the buyer. The buyer must apply for their own credentialing and provider numbers prior to closing to avoid billing disruptions. The sale agreement must outline a transition period where the seller assists with these applications to maintain seamless patient billing.

Can the seller continue working at the practice after the sale is complete?

Yes, many sales include a transition services agreement where the selling physician remains on staff as an independent contractor or employee for a set period. This ensures a smooth handoff of patient relationships and helps maintain the goodwill value of the practice. The terms, hours, and compensation for this transition period must be explicitly detailed in the sales contract.

How is the value of medical goodwill protected in the agreement?

Goodwill is protected primarily through geographic non-compete clauses and non-solicitation covenants that prevent the seller from opening a practice nearby or poaching existing patients and staff. The agreement also secures the practice's brand assets, including the phone numbers, website domain, and social media accounts, to ensure the buyer retains the patient base. This guarantees the buyer receives the intangible value they paid for.
